July’s First Friday is…a Saturday! Join us at City Tavern.

What’s up, y’alls?  Now that summer’s here and the weather’s warming up, we’re changing it up just a bit for July’s First Friday by making it a Saturday afternoon affair.  We’ll be meeting at one of Culver City’s best drinking establishments – City Tavern – on Saturday, July 7th, from 3:30pm to 6:30pm.  As a bonus, we’ll get happy hour prices until 6pm.  City Tavern’s beer selection is significant, so there’s sure to be something on for everyone’s tastes.

The bar. Photo courtesy of City Tavern website.

In addition to the 22 beers on tap behind the bar, City Tavern was the first California state-approved establishment to offer patrons the ability to…wait for it…pour their own beers!  They’ve installed three 6-person “Table Tap” booths complete with their own tap service – they swipe a card, you pour away!  These booths must be reserved, so if you’re interested, fill out the form on their site and await confirmation.

Second Saturday at Eagle Rock Brewery – May 12th

We’re doing a Second Saturday in May rather than a First Friday due to the Southern California Homebrew Fest landing on the first weekend, and so that we can meet up with our fellow homebrew club, the Yeastside Brewers, after their club meeting at 4pm.

For those of you who have not been to Eagle Rock Brewery before, it is dedicated to producing unique artisanal craft beers and supporting the growing beer community in Los Angeles.  Some PG alumni have found a home at Eagle Rock, so you may encounter a familiar face or two.

They have taps dedicated to their well-crafted beers and a couple of well-selected guest taps.  Growler fills and bottles are also available if you are inspired to bring some brew home to enjoy.  The brewery does not have a kitchen, but there are always food trucks on the weekends, usually beginning about 7pm.  You are welcome to bring your own food in as well.  You can check their website for more details about the current taps and food trucks next weekend:
